OverviewOn the Everest trail... Alfred hires Nell Barton Jangmu Sherpa to be porter, and to listen when he reads from his new book. Alfred believes that the Ground of Being is consciousness. He thinks time, distance, and size are part of it... as is mass and its laws. He says consciousness effects... this as to movement and immediacy... allowing energy to be mass. Energy equals mass. E=M. The immediacy of consciousness allows the separable nature of reality... assuring freewill. The human I can make choices as separate from genes, other men, or the I of the Ground. *** Nell tells him his mother's milk had laughing gas in it. She questions, criticizes, often agrees. Then... very near the sun, they shower together and wash away the dust of human thought.
